Weathering the Tides of Change: Understanding Menopause Symptoms

Menopause is a natural biological transition that every woman experiences. It marks the termination of menstruation and signifies a shift in hormonal levels. This can lead to a range of symptoms, many of which can be both disruptive. Understanding these changes is crucial for women to manage this new phase of their lives.

  • Common symptoms include hot flashes, night sweats
  • Irregular periods
  • Tension, low mood
  • Changes in vaginal tissue, sexual difficulties

Although these symptoms can be overwhelming, there are various ways to find relief and improve well-being during menopause.

Embracing Menopause: A Journey to Wellness

Menopause is a natural physical transition that marks the end of a woman's reproductive years. It typically occurs between the ages of 45 and 55, though it can happen earlier or later for some women. During menopause, hormone levels fluctuate significantly, leading to a range of symptoms. These can include hot flashes, fatigue, mood swings, and sleep problems.
